Maximize Vertical Space with Smart Shelving
In small laundry spaces, the floor is precious real estate. The key is to look up! Install tall, wall-mounted shelves or cabinets that reach from floor to ceiling. This not only stores detergents, cleaning supplies, and linens but also keeps the floor clear. Consider using clear storage bins for easy visibility and add hooks for hanging items like clothespins or a drying rack. For even more storage, utilize the door with over-the-door organizers or a hanging rack. Remember, every inch counts, and vertical space is your best friend.
Multi-Functional Laundry Nooks: Beyond the Basics
Why limit your laundry area to just washing and drying? Design a multi-functional nook that serves as a workspace or a prep area. Add a small folding table for ironing or sorting clothes, and consider a compact sink for pre-soaking or rinsing. If space allows, integrate a small bench for seating while putting away laundry or for folding. You can even incorporate a small seating area with a cozy chair and side table for a relaxing spot while waiting for the wash cycle. The goal is to create a space that does more than just handle the laundry.
Stylish Storage Solutions for Small Laundry Areas
Good storage is essential for a small laundry room. Opt for compact, stylish storage solutions that blend seamlessly with your decor. Use a pegboard to hang tools and accessories, keeping them within reach but out of sight. Install a laundry hamper with a lid to hide dirty clothes and add a touch of elegance. For folded linens, consider a rolling cart with drawers that can be tucked away when not in use. Don't forget about the walls - a magnetic strip can hold metal items like scissors or clips. Remember, the right storage can make your small laundry space feel organized and spacious.
